Vedic Astrology and Name Syllables
In Vedic astrology, the Moon’s position at birth plays a key role in determining a child’s nakshatra or lunar mansion. Each of the 27 nakshatras divides into four padas (quarters), and each pada corresponds to specific syllables that are considered auspicious for starting a baby’s name. This system ensures that the vibrations in the name echo the moon’s energy, creating a supportive environment for growth and wellbeing.
For the child born May 3, 2025, the Moon lies in Ardra Nakshatra. This nakshatra is associated with transformation, emotional depth, and intellectual curiosity. The ancient texts prescribe particular syllables that match Ardra’s four padas, offering a set of sounds to kick off a child’s name confidently. Influence of the Chinese Zodiac Year: The Snake
The Chinese zodiac adds another dimension to the astrological profile of a child born on May 3, 2025. This year marks the Year of the Wood Snake, which melds the Snake’s wisdom, strategy, and intuition with the nurturing and growing energy of Wood.
Children born in the Year of the Snake often display calm, reflective personalities with sharp intelligence and a natural ability to plan ahead. Paired with the grounded Taurus traits and the emotive Ardra Nakshatra Moon, this influence complements the child’s steady yet thoughtful nature.
The Wood element encourages flexibility and growth, softening the Snake’s sometimes reserved or secretive tendencies. This results in a child who can blend quiet wisdom with adaptability.
